Texas Beef Bakes

Prep: 10 min Cook: 50 min Serves: 6 Cuisine: American

A hearty Texan-inspired beef casserole featuring ground beef, rice, beans, and bold spices, perfect for a satisfying family dinner with a flavorful kick.

Be the first to rate this recipe

Ingredients

  • 1 lb. ground beef
  • 1/2 cup chopped onion
  • 1/2 can Ro-Tel tomatoes with chiles
  • 1 teaspoon garlic salt
  • 1 cup shredded cheese
  • 3 tablespoons chili pow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 15 oz. can kidney beans
  • 1/2 cup uncooked rice

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Crumble ground beef into a 2-quart dish.
  3. Stir in chopped onion, Ro-Tel tomatoes with chiles, garlic salt, chili powder, salt, kidney beans, and uncooked rice.
  4. Cover the dish with a lid or foil.
  5. Bake in the preheated oven for 45 to 60 minutes.
  6. Stir the mixture once halfway through baking.
  7. Remove from oven, sprinkle with shredded cheese, and return to oven for 3 minutes or until cheese is melted.
